MANILA, Philippines — Both suspects in the fatal shooting incident at a Tacloban City high school tested positive for gunpowder in the paraffin test, according to the Philippine National Police (PNP).
A paraffin test determines the presence of gunpowder residue on a person’s hands, which may indicate if they had recently fired a gun.
“The paraffin examination of the two has been completed and they both tested positive for gunpowder nitrate,” PNP public information chief Col. Allen Rae Co said in an interview on DZMM on Tuesday night.
